Tomb Raider Reemerges as PowerWash Simulator DLC That Lets You Clean Lara Croft’s Mansion

All that time took its toll on Croft Manor. And now we have to scrub down the iconic Tomb Raider locale. To restore Lara Croft’s luxurious residence, PowerWash Simulator will crossover with Tomb Raider in free DLC for all players later this month.

On January 31st, the Square Enix Collective and FuturLab’s bizarre crossover will give owners of the PowerWash simulator on console and PC a free Tomb Raider Special Pack. The trailer shows some familiar locations around Lara’s house, including an outdoor obstacle course that recalls her early PlayStation adventures.

It seems that there is a desire to keep things tidy inside. Footage from the PowerWash simulator hints at some cleanup work around Croft Manor, where layers of dirt cover everything from walls to ancient artifacts.

It’s not her most thrilling gig, but it at least seems satisfying.

PowerWash simulators are available for PC, Xbox Series X|S, and Xbox One. It launches alongside the Tomb Raider Special Pack on January 31st for PlayStation 4, PlayStation 5 and Nintendo Switch.
